This Collection of Scott Walker tunes from Universal International echoes similar compilations like It's Raining Today: The Scott Walker Story (1967-70) and Boy Child 67-70. The selections rely heavily on the classic Scott 1 through Scott 4 LPs, with a smattering of singles like "Lights of Cincinnati" and "Rope and the Colt." Of the 18 tracks, four are Jacques Brel covers ("Jackie," "My Death," "Amsterdam," and "Mathilde," while the majority of the others are beloved Walker originals (sadly, neither "Boychild," "Plastic Palace People," "Thanks for Chicago Mr. James," or "Old Man's Back Again (Dedicated to the Neo-Stalinist Regime)" made the cut). As far as samplers go, it's not half bad, but the first four solo albums remain the litmus test by which all Walker compilations inevitably fail to live up to.
